1.
概述:为什么路由与节点选择对台湾VPS至关重要
服务器托管在台湾的VPS,受网络拓扑与互联关系影响显著。
影响因素包括海缆路径、ISP对等关系(IX)、以及BGP策略。
不同节点(台北/高雄/云端节点)在延迟和丢包上表现不同。
选择节点同时要考虑到目标用户分布与业务类型(游戏/电商/API)。
此外,CDN/Anycast与单点VPS在流量吸收和DDoS防护上策略不同。
在后文用数据与案例展示如何评估与选择。
2.
路由类型:直连海缆、绕路与中继(典型差异)
直连海缆(例如经由台湾-日本/台湾-香港线路)通常延迟最低。
绕路(经第三国中转)可能造成RTT增加20–200ms,丢包率上升。
中继节点(例如经东京或香港IX)会引入额外跃点,但能提供更好路由冗余。
BGP策略(LOCAL_PREF、MED、AS-PATH)决定运营商首选出路。
企业可通过指定BGP community或合作ISP策略优化路径选择。
下面用表格示例不同节点的测量数据便于比较。
3.
测量数据示例:台北节点 vs 高雄节点 vs Anycast出口
下表为从中国东南沿海某机房到三个台湾节点的15次MTR聚合结果(示例数据):
| 节点 | 平均RTT(ms) | 平均抖动(ms) | 丢包(%) |
| 台北(直连海缆) | 22 | 3 | 0.2 |
| 高雄(南向出海) | 35 | 6 | 0.5 |
| Anycast(多POP) | 25 | 2.5 | 0.1 |
以上数据说明:直连台北在延迟优势明显,Anycast能在丢包/抖动上提供稳定性,高雄作为南向节点适合特定区域用户。
4.
真实案例:电商A公司在台北VPS的路由优化与抗DDoS实践
背景:A公司主要用户分布在中国华南与台湾,季节性流量高峰明显。
问题:初始台北VPS通过香港转发,峰值RTT达60ms并出现丢包高峰。
处理措施:更换至直连台北的机房并与ISP协商BGP优先级(设置LOCAL_PREF=200)。
DDoS防护:部署云端清洗服务+本地iptables限速与tcp_syn_cookies,并启用Anycast CDN作为前端。
结果:RTT降至平均24ms,丢包<0.3%,在一次UDP放大攻击中业务可用率维持99.95%。
5.
服务器配置示例:适合台湾节点的VPS规格与内核调优
示例配置(电商/API中等负载):CPU 4 vCPU,内存 8GB,SSD 200GB,带宽 1Gbps保底。
操作系统与内核:Ubuntu 22.04 + kernel 5.15,启用BBR与tcp_fastopen提升传输性能。
关键sysctl示例:net.core.somaxconn=1024;net.ipv4.tcp_tw_reuse=1;net.ipv4.tcp_congestion_control=bbr。
Web层配置:Nginx worker_processes auto, keepalive_timeout 15; 使用HTTP/2与TLS 1.3降低握手延迟。
存储/缓存:使用本地NVMe做数据库日志,Redis独立部署并设置maxmemory-policy为volatile-lru。
6.
节点选择策略:按业务场景推荐
低延迟交互应用(游戏/实时语音):优先选择台北直连节点并保证1Gbps或更高带宽。
内容分发/静态加速:使用Anycast CDN与边缘POP,结合本地VPS做源站。
灾备与冗余:主用台北、备份高雄/日本节点,BGP多出口保证链路容错。
DDoS高风险业务:接入云清洗服务、配置黑洞/流量分流并启用速率限制策略。
成本敏感型:评估带宽计费模型(固定带宽 vs 按流量),并基于流量分析选择合适节点。
7.
运维与监控建议:跟踪路由质量并快速切换节点
持续监控:部署Prometheus+Grafana收集RTT、丢包、带宽使用和连接失败率。
主动测量:使用定时MTR/traceroute脚本监测到主要客户端的路径变化。
自动切换:基于阈值(RTT>80ms或丢包>2%)触发流量切换到备份节点或CDN。
日志与报警:设置SLA报警(如可用率低于99.9%触发短信/工单)。
定期演练:每季度进行故障切换演练,验证BGP和DNS切换策略的有效性。
8.
结论:路由与节点选择的核心决策点
总结关键词:自治域间互联、BGP策略、Anycast/CDN、DDoS清洗与本地配置。
选择节点时以目标用户位置、应用类型和预算为首要维度。
通过测量数据(如表格示例)可以量化不同节点的差异,便于决策。
结合BGP调度、CDN前置和内核优化,能显著提升
台湾VPS的稳定性与性能。
建议:在上线前进行多节点A/B测试并建立自动化监测与切换流程。
来源:技术深聊 台湾vps和台湾vps 在路由与节点选择上的不同